Nova turma com conversação 5x por semana 🔥

Nova turma com conversação 5x por semana 🔥

Aprenda os conceitos básicos da linguagem SQL

Introdução

A linguagem SQL (Structured Query Language) é uma linguagem de programação utilizada para gerenciar e manipular bancos de dados relacionais. É uma ferramenta fundamental para profissionais de tecnologia que desejam trabalhar com bancos de dados e se destacar no mercado.

Conceitos básicos da linguagem SQL

Estrutura e sintaxe

O SQL é composto por comandos que permitem a criação, inserção, atualização e exclusão de dados em um banco de dados. Além disso, ele também fornece uma ampla gama de funções para consultas e análises de dados.

Consultas complexas e eficientes

O SQL permite recuperar informações específicas de um banco de dados usando comandos como SELECT, WHERE, ORDER BY e JOIN. Aprender a escrever consultas eficientes é essencial para otimizar o desempenho das aplicações e garantir a eficiência na manipulação dos dados.

Criação e gerenciamento de tabelas

As tabelas são estruturas que armazenam e organizam os dados em um banco de dados. É essencial compreender como criar, modificar e excluir tabelas, bem como definir os tipos de dados corretos para cada coluna.

Operadores lógicos e matemáticos

Os operadores lógicos e matemáticos permitem realizar operações como comparação, aritmética e lógica nos dados de um banco de dados. Dominar esses operadores é fundamental para realizar cálculos e filtrar dados de forma precisa.

Habilidades avançadas em programação SQL

Uma vez que você tenha dominado os conceitos básicos da linguagem SQL, é hora de aprimorar suas habilidades em programação SQL. Existem várias técnicas e estratégias que podem ser aplicadas para otimizar consultas e aumentar a eficiência no uso do SQL.

Criação de índices

Os índices são estruturas de dados que melhoram o desempenho das consultas, permitindo um acesso mais rápido aos dados. Ao criar índices nas colunas adequadas, você pode reduzir o tempo de resposta das consultas e melhorar a performance do banco de dados.

Normalização do banco de dados

A normalização é um processo que envolve a organização dos dados em tabelas de forma eficiente e livre de redundâncias. Ao normalizar o banco de dados, você pode reduzir o espaço ocupado por dados duplicados e melhorar a integridade e a consistência dos dados.

Utilização das melhores práticas de consultas SQL

Isso inclui evitar o uso de consultas complexas e desnecessárias, utilizar os operadores corretos para realizar filtros e ordenações e limitar o número de resultados retornados.

Atualização com as últimas novidades e recursos do SQL

Aprender e aplicar essas novidades pode ajudar a melhorar ainda mais suas habilidades em programação SQL.

Recursos avançados do SQL para manipulação e análise de dados

Cláusula GROUP BY

Essa cláusula permite agrupar os dados com base em uma ou mais colunas, permitindo realizar cálculos e análises em grupos específicos de dados.

Junção de tabelas

A junção permite combinar dados de duas ou mais tabelas com base em colunas em comum.

Manipulação de strings, datas e horas

Esses recursos permitem realizar operações específicas em dados de texto e datas, tornando mais fácil a manipulação e análise desses tipos de dados.

Melhores práticas para segurança e otimização de bancos de dados SQL

Utilização de permissões e privilégios adequados

É importante definir níveis de acesso diferentes para usuários e garantir que apenas as pessoas autorizadas tenham acesso às informações sensíveis armazenadas no banco de dados.

Realização de backups regulares

Os backups são cópias dos dados que podem ser restauradas em caso de falhas ou perdas de informações.

Manutenção regular do banco de dados

Isso pode envolver a atualização de índices, a exclusão de dados obsoletos e a otimização de consultas.

Conclusão

Aprender programação em SQL é essencial para se destacar no mercado de tecnologia. Ao dominar os conceitos básicos da linguagem SQL, desenvolver habilidades avançadas, utilizar recursos avançados para manipulação e análise de dados e aplicar as melhores práticas de segurança e otimização de bancos de dados SQL, você estará preparado para enfrentar os desafios do mercado e alcançar o sucesso na área de tecnologia.

Awari – A melhor plataforma para aprender ciência de dados

A Awari é a melhor plataforma para aprender sobre ciência de dados no Brasil.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ional e aprender habilidades como Data Science, Data Analytics, Machine Learning e mais.

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ira em dados.

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

Próximos conteúdos

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números

🔥 Intensivão de inglês na Fluency!

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
inscreva-se

Entre para a próxima turma com bônus exclusivos

Faça parte da maior escola de idiomas do mundo com os professores mais amados da internet.

Curso completo do básico ao avançado
Aplicativo de memorização para lembrar de tudo que aprendeu
Aulas de conversação para destravar um novo idioma
Certificado reconhecido no mercado
Nome*
Ex.: João Santos
E-mail*
Ex.: email@dominio.com
Telefone*
somente números
Empresa
Ex.: Fluency Academy
Ao clicar no botão “Solicitar Proposta”, você concorda com os nossos Termos de Uso e Política de Privacidade.